1. A foldable intraocular lens, comprising:

  • an optic body disposed about an optical axis and comprising an optical zone and a peripheral zone disposed about the optical zone, the peripheral zone having an outer radius of curvature, the optic body having an anterior face, a substantially opposing posterior face, and an optic edge comprising a face disposed between the anterior face and the posterior face; and

    at least one haptic integrally formed with the peripheral zone, comprising;

    a distal posterior face, a proximal posterior face, and boundary between the proximal posterior face and the distal posterior face, the distal posterior face being offset in a direction along the optical axis from the proximal posterior face at the boundary;

    the proximal posterior face of the haptic and the posterior face of the optic body forming a continuous surface bounded by the optic edge and the boundary between the proximal posterior face and the distal posterior face;

    the boundary having a profile about the optical axis that includes a rounded tip.
